Instructions for harvesting volunteers:

  • Dress in layers for a cold morning and warming during the day, with sun protection, and insect repellant in mind.
  • Participants must be 16 and over.
  • Wear comfortable covered shoes.
  • Bring a small box or bag to share in the harvest. Tree ripened fruit from Santa Clara Valley... it doesn't get any better than this!
  • See our Volunteer FAQ's for more information, especially regarding children.

VILLAGE HARVEST PRESERVES:  Time to get your gift orders in

All summer long, there was so much wonderful fruit to preserve...  and if you remember how compressed this summer fruit season was, it all came in at the same time so we were harvestin' and jammin' like mad and the results are well... very gratifying. 

And at the same time (we're such fruit fanatics) we started a partnership with Andy's Orchard, a small, artisanal grower in Morgan Hill.  Andy Mariani is committed to growing only the finest fruit that isn't harvested until ripe and full of flavor -- all 91 varieties!  With a few select varieties, Village Harvest preservers made jam using our special, small-batch preserving processes to keep the flavors of the fruit as close to fresh as possible.  We're hearing that the preserves that Village Harvest made from Andy's Orchard fruit is some of the best that fruit fans have ever tasted.
